I have only a front view, but this is my concept view for the Arcanist, a class of Mage that serves as a counterpart to the Sorcerer (Kletian), and is the basis of my original character, Garynhardt Saigas.  Because it is currently nothing more than a slightly edited compilation of various body parts, it is way over the color limit, but I intend to sort the palette out after hearing your general opinions on the way the character looks.  It may also be slightly too tall, on account of its hat, but the hat can be edited to a smaller version if necessary.

EDIT: Concept now uses the hat from Elidibs rather than the Black Mage. Elidibs' hat looks more befitting this particular sprite, as well as less comically large.

EDIT 2: For some reason both Gimp and Photobucket converted the image into JPEG from its original BMP after I saved it, so now the colors are all screwed up.  This will be fixed later.

__________

This character was generated using the Male Archer's boots, the Female Knight's cape, the Elidibs' hat, Mustadio's gloves, and Wiegraf's neckerchief + edited torso pieces.
